Another thing to think about when selecting a stroller is how it will perform on various types of terrain. A 3 wheel stroller with seat-wheel stroller can be used on bumpy streets, but it's not recommended to take it on steep hills or escalators. The single front wheel can be prone to becoming blocked by debris such as grass or stones. A 4-wheeled stroller is more stable and less likely to tip over when traversing steep slopes or escalators.

A jogging or 3-wheel stroller is a good option for parents who wish to exercise with their children. These strollers are easy to maneuver as they come with large rear wheels and an adjustable lockable swivel wheel in the front. They can also be used to jog on uneven or rough ground such as roads and trails. If you want to use your stroller as a jogger, choose one with rubber air or foam filled tires to get the best ride.

It is crucial to remember that although most strollers can be used on escalators or stairs however, it is not recommended. Falls on escalators or steps are the most frequent cause of stroller-related injuries, and it can be extremely hazardous for your baby. If you must use an escalator, or stairs, it is best to bring along someone who can help you lift the stroller up and down.
